Hardware Overview
This section provides an overview of the hardware features of Rapier Series
Switches. Hardware descriptions for Uplink Modules, NSMs, and PICs can be
found in their respective hardware references. These references can be found
on the CD-ROM bundled with your switch, or can be downloaded from
www.alliedtelesis.com/support/software.
Rapier switches combine wire-speed Layer 2 and 3 switching with full
multiprotocol routing capabilities to deliver low-latency high-bandwidth
traffic capabilities to the desktop. Ethernet, fast Ethernet and gigabit Ethernet
connectivity with both copper and fibre optic interfaces make the Rapier Series
a versatile and powerful switching solution.
Dimensions All models except Rapier 48w
■ Height: 66 mm, plus 5.5 mm if the rubber feet are used
■ Width: 440 mm, excluding rack-mounting brackets
■ Depth: 360 mm
■ Weight: Not more than 7 kg, depending on model and excluding NSMs,
PICs, and power cord
Rapier 48w
■ Height: 110 mm
■ Width: 440 mm, excluding rack-mounting brackets
■ Depth: 230 mm
■ Weight: Not more than 8 kg, excluding NSMs, PICs, and power cord
Mounting System All models except Rapier 48w
■ 1.5U rack mounting
Rapier 48w
■ 2.5U rack mounting
Environmental
Conditions
All models except Rapier 48w
■ Operating temperature range: 0 to 40º C (32 to 104º F)
■ Storage temperature range: -25 to 70º C (-13 to 158º F)
■ Relative humidity range: 5 to 95% non-condensing
Rapier 48w
■ Operating temperature range: 0 to 50º C (32 to 122º F)
■ Storage temperature range: -25 to 70º C (-13 to 158º F)
■ Operating relative humidity range: 5 to 95% non-condensing
■ Operating altitude: maximum 3,050 metres (10,000 feet)
